In this video we show you where you can find the divorce forms and how to properly save them.  One of the most frustrating things about the online divorce forms is how to save them once you have completed them.

You see the free divorce forms are completely fillable online which means you can type right onto  them.  But there is a certain way you have to save them in order to keep the fillable information inside the boxes.  I don’t want to bore you with this process, but you will save a lot of time if you just read the next few sentences because it will save you from having to duplicate your efforts when filling out the free online divorce forms.

Normally when we save a document we will do a file – save as, right?  You can do this, and by all appearance it will seem as though you saved the form.  And you did, just that it will not save the parts you filled in.  What you have to do is use the “save this form” yellow button at the botton of the form, then save-as and you will be good to go.

The other thing to watch out for when using the free online divorce forms is that if you open another form before saving the form you were working on, you will lose all the information because the form will open in the same tab and completely replace what you were working on.

The divorce summons form is not very complicated to fill out.  Actually there are only a few lines that you have to complete.  The summons has a lot of language pre-printed on it that relates to the divorce process in general and about specific automatic restraining orders that go into effect once the divorce summons is filed.

In this video we go over the language in the divorce summons that spells out to the Respondent what their obligations are if they want to respond and that they have 30 days to do so, otherwise risk taking a chance that the divorce proceeds without their input.

Additionally, the divorce summons outlines what you can an can’t do and discusses what you are restrained from doing until the divorce process has concluded.  In the video we point out the importance of reading and understanding the restraining order language.    Make sure to watch the how to prepare the divorce petition video as well.

While there are many reasons why you may have to make a court appearance during your divorce process, there are a couple things you can do to reduce the chances of having to go to court.

I received a call the other day from someone who attempted to complete the divorce on their own.  They completed all the paperwork correctly, or so they thought.  One of the issues with the family law courts, is that there is nobody checking your divorce paperwork along the way.

That means that you can file your paperwork completely wrong and nobody will say a thing.  You can even forget to file certain paperwork or forget to serve paperwork, and again you won’t hear any complaints from the court.

That is until you submit your judgment for review.  You see, when you file a document with the court, the clerks only job is to stamp it and give you a copy.  They do not review your divorce paperwork or check to make sure it is correct.

The first time anyone will review any part of your paperwork is when you file the final judgment for divorce.

I know first hand how it works as I have been the one, on occasion, in the courts reviewing some of the judgments that come in.

We were always able to tell which judgments were filed by those who were not aware of the process and those done by professionals such as legal document assistants.

So how is this article about avoiding court?  Well, back to this person that called.  His judgment and divorce paperwork was done so incorrectly that the court sent him a notice asking him to appear in court.  Why?  Because they thought it would be unlikely that he ever get the paperwork right considering how bad the judgment was put together.

There are other reasons why you would have to go to court.  This may because you filed a True Default divorce case and did not evenly distribute the assets and debts.  This happened to another person I spoke with.

There are certain circumstances where you will need or want to look up your divorce case summary.

One of the reasons is to check to make sure the court has not placed any hearings on calendar.  Another reason is to make sure that the divorce court is properly filing the divorce documents you are submiting.  Additional reasons you would want to look up your divorce case summary is to see what documents that other party has filed.

However, probably the most important reason you would want to look up your divorce case summary is when it comes time to submit your final judgment.

The final judgment requires numerous forms to be filed with it.  The court will verify that you have filed and served all the appropriate documents at this time.  One way to help them verify is by submitting a copy of your divorce case summary and highlight the documents that are on the judgment checklist.

A practice of ours is to also provide copies of the filed documents so they can quickly see that the documents have been filed and saves them time from having to look through your file to verify if the documents are truly there.

You will want to do everything you can to help the court with the judgment and avoid any chance of having it rejected.  If the judgment does get rejected you will have to correct  the errors and resubmit it.  This means that you are looking at approximately another 2 months before your judgment will be signed off on.

The first step in the divorce process here in Santa Clarita is to file the initial divorce documents so we can get a case number assigned by the court and receive  the papers back and ready to be served.  Part of this first step is to also have the initial divorce forms served on the other party to the divorce.

The next step is to work on the financial disclosures which includes the declaration of disclosure, schedule of assets and debts and income and expense declaration.  We have prepared how to videos on all of these forms if you are attempting the divorce process by yourself.

The third step in preparing the judgment paperwork.  The judgment paperwork essentially documents the terms of the divorce and includes such things as division of assets and debts and any other items you want included in the final divorce judgement.
